There are many reasons why you need to change the username on your computer. You bought a computer from someone and want to delete their account and enter your own, you made a mistake when typing a username during the installation of Windows, you changed your last name, or maybe even your first name, and simply because you want to. How to change your username
How to change your username

Necessary

  • Windows computer
  • Access to the operating system as an Administrator
  • Computer mouse, keyboard

Instructions

Step 1

Log in using an account with Administrator rights.

Step 2

Open the "Start" menu and select "Control Panel".

Step 3

Open the User Accounts category. Select the account you would like to change.

Step 4

Decide what you want to change in this account - just the name or, perhaps, also the image? Here you can also create or change a password, or change the type of account.

Step 5

Select "Change Name" and enter a new one. Click Change Name. The account will be changed.

Step 6

If you are satisfied with these changes, then you can stop there. If you need to change the username also in the system properties, then follow these steps.

Step 7

Open the Start menu and select Run. Enter "regedit" in the line and click "OK". The Registry Editor will open.

Step 8

Do the following path: H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E / Software / Microsoft / Windows / Windows NT / Current Version and in the right pane find the RegistredOwner parameter. Select it and call the menu by clicking the right mouse button.

Step 9

Select "Change" and in the "Value" column type the name you need. Accept the changes by clicking "OK". Here you can also change the name of the organization that owns the computer. To do this, select the RegisteredOrganization parameter and repeat the same actions as in the case of changing the name.
